Gale VETRO

Does the Gale Vetro have underside metal support, or does the glass slide into the column? Have to wonder how much weight it'll support before the glass would shatter

Re: Gale VETRO

the glass slides into the metal upright with a plastic support underneath. I personally wouldnt put anything too heavy on one of these such as a home cinema amplifier ie marantz sr4001 for example
